An anchored retaining walls are appropriate for loose soil on rocks. career compatibility assessmentWebJul 1, 1987 · The gravity wall relies mostly on its own weight to resist earth pressure. The wall portion (or stem) of a cantilever wall cantilevers from the base slab. The wall is thinner than a gravity wall, but it's reinforced along the back face and in the base where loading induces tensile stress. career comes before family
